How Cold Laser Treatment Functions
When using cold laser therapy for sporting activities injuries, the treatment functions by utilizing reduced levels of light to promote recovery and minimize swelling in the damaged area. The cold laser discharges this low-intensity light, which permeates the skin and is absorbed by the cells in the hurt area.
Once taken in, the light power is exchanged biochemical energy, activating a collection of responses that help promote tissue repair service and minimize swelling. This process, referred to as photobiomodulation, boosts cellular function by enhancing the manufacturing of ad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the power resource for cells.
By enhancing ATP manufacturing, cold laser treatment increases the healing procedure by giving cells with the power they require to repair and restore. Furthermore, the treatment aids to lower pain by reducing swelling and improving blood circulation in the injured location.
In essence, cold laser treatment help in the all-natural healing capabilities of the body, providing a non-invasive and effective therapy alternative for sports injuries.
